Inter-Roller Wins in-Flight Catering Project in New Doha International Airport

 

29 January 2008

Inter-Roller Engineering Ltd has successfully garnered a contract to design, supply and install in-flight catering system for the New Doha International Airport (NDIA). This is the company’s second project for NDIA. The previous project won was for baggage handling.

This is also the company's second in-flight catering project in the Middle East after the Emirates Flight Catering. The Company's excellent track records and proven performance for past projects has helped won this project against strong competition from the European suppliers.

Slated for completion in fourth quarter 2009, this QAR 43 million (SGD 17 million) project will see a handling capacity of 82,000 meal sets a day to meet with the future demands of the new airport.

New Doha International Airport's in-flight Catering Facility is a fully automated system, with customized design to ensure a seamless transportation of delicate cutlery and meal sets at high speed across areas within the facility. This system is RFID-enabled and it consists of 1.2km of conveyers, high speed lifters, Automated Sorting and Retrieval System units and Transport Units, all inter-controlled and made possible by Inter-Roller's High Level Control Management System (CMS) and Store Management Control System (SMCS).

The company's in-flight catering systems can also be found at various airline catering centers located in the Asia Pacific region such as Singapore Airport Terminal Services (SATS), Korean Airlines, Emirates Flight Catering with handling capacity of 45,000, 37,000 and 115,000 meal sets a day respectively.
